Latest Patents

One of Roger Min's latest patents is for a concealable ballistic vest. This innovative design features a front panel and a rear panel with mating side edges configured in a ball and socket configuration. The front panel is designed with either a concave or convex waistline, enhancing comfort and fit. Additionally, the front and rear panels are connected by stretchable neoprene straps, which include hook and loop fasteners at the ends of the straps and on both panels. This design not only improves the vest's functionality but also its wearability.
